  text: The detection of counterfeit in printed documents is currently based mainly
    on built-in security features or on human expertise. We propose a classification
    system that supports non-expert users to distinguish original documents from PC-made
    forgeries by analyzing the printing technique used. Each letter in a document
    is classified using a support vector machine that has been trained to distinguish
    laser from inkjet printouts. A color-coded visualization helps the user to interpret
    the per-letter classification results
